Strap in for a flying adventure, following the amazing journeys of Australia's migratory shorebirds.

Join Milly on her microlight adventure and discover how amazing and awesome migratory shorebirds are! + Full description

In A Shorebird Flying Adventure you’ll take a trip to the Arctic tundra and back. On the way you’ll meet the birds who travel phenomenal distances every year and explore their precious wetland habitats and breeding grounds. Learn fascinating facts about their diet and find out Milly’s top tips to tell one species from another. Grab your binoculars, hop on board and let’s go bird watching!

Reading level varies from child to child, but we recommend this book for ages 6 to 9.

Features

  • True story of Milly's quest to raise the profile of endangered shorebirds.
  • Reveals how migratory shorebirds connect us all through land, sea and sky, and the importance of healthy ecosystems.
  • Packed with interesting facts about the biology and life cycle of migratory shorebirds.
  • Teaches kids how to identify the common migratory shorebird species that visit Australia.
  • Contains a Glossary to help children learn new science terms.

Authors

Jackie Kerin is the author of several non-fiction books for children. She has an interest in connecting children to nature, encouraging their curiosity and inspiring them to become advocates for a better world.

Amellia ‘Milly’ Formby is a pilot, zoologist, illustrator and bird nerd! She combines these skills to create stories that empower others to become strong voices for nature.
